Poems of Emily Dickinson – Series 1
"Emily Dickinson was one of the most reclusive of all poets. She spent much of her life in seclusion in her father’s house in Amherst, and only a handful of her 1800 poems were published in her lifetime. Credit for the posthumous publication of her work must be given to her editor and friend Thomas W. Higginson, who reported that, in spite of the voluminous correspondence which passed between himself and Dickinson, he only met her twice in person. Dickinson’s poems are all short; few of them exceed twenty lines. Within her writing, the most mundane events of domestic life appear as events of momentous significance. The original editors of this collection write that, “The main quality of these poems is that of extraordinary grasp and insight, uttered with an uneven vigor, sometimes exasperating, seemingly wayward, but really unsought and inevitable.”"

"Romance and the French Revolution! Politics and love! Scaramouche, published in 1921, explores age-old tensions that continue into the present. “He was born with a gift of laughter and a sense that the world was mad …” So begins this historical tale of romantic adventure. Andre-Louis Moreau is an orphan and cousin of the beloved Aline. He is raised by his godfather, the Lord of Gavrillac, and matures into an educated lawyer—while Aline sets her mind on marrying the rich but dishonorable Marquis de la Tour d’Azyr. But when Moreau’s closest friend is killed by the Marquis in a duel, Moreau vows vengeance. After publicly denouncing the aristocracy and stirring up the crowds, Moreau is forced to go into hiding. He joins a troupe of traveling actors and begins playing ‘Scaramouche,’ the buffoon. When his identity is revealed, he hides out in Paris, becoming Master of a Parisian Fencing Academy and then a dueling politician. In the tumult of the French Revolution, Moreau and Aline are drawn together again. But the secrets of the past threaten to break apart their present and future. Scaramouche is Sabatini’s reasoned and passionate argument for representative government against the agendas of elitist governments of royalty and privilege."

"At twenty-nine, Valancy Stirling is an “old maid” trapped within the tedium and troubles of family life. She escapes by building the imaginary world of the Blue Castle. When she is diagnosed with a serious heart ailment, Valancy realizes she has never been happy. She doesn’t want to waste what time she has left. She seizes the moment. This catalyst for change leads her on towards relationships and entanglements far beyond what she could have predicted, including with a mysterious man known as Barney Snaith. This is one of the few works by Lucy Maud Montgomery written for adults."
